What Does Motorcycle Insurance Usually Cover?

The biggest thing to keep in mind when shopping for motorcycle insurance is the type of coverage that you need. There are many different types of motorcycle insurance policies available, so it’s important to find one that meets your specific needs. If you’re someone who rides on occasion, you’ll want a very different level of coverage from someone who uses their bike for the daily commute.

Motorcycle insurance can include liability coverage, collision coverage, and comprehensive coverage. Liability coverage will help to pay for any damages that you may cause to another vehicle or person in the event of an accident. Collision coverage will help to pay for damages to your motorcycle in the event of a crash. Comprehensive coverage will help to pay for damages to your motorcycle in the event of a theft, fire, or another type of incident.
